Job Details
The editor for Archarios is responsible for managing all content and the editorial workflow for the art and literary student magazine, Archarios, published once a year. The magazine falls under the management of The Athenaeum Press, the student-driven publishing lab at Coastal Carolina University.
General Requirements:
  • Maintain a minimum of ten (10) scheduled office hours per week with other publication paid staff members
  • Develops and implements ideas for expansion of magazine and Athenaeum Press
  • Attends all training and development sessions, including applicable conferences
  • Represent the Press and respective projects at external events

Management
  • Manages executive staff for Archarios
  • Organizes and conducts weekly staff meetings
  • Assigns staff tasks for magazine deadlines

Publication Workflow
  • Coordinates editorial, design, layout, and production schedules
  • Meets and consults with digital editor
  • Organizes preliminary and issue-planning sessions
  • Has final approval on all pieces selected for the magazine
  • Copy edits the final copy of the magazine
  • Organizes and participates in magazine distribution and circulation
  • Takes responsibility for the content of Archarios publication

Leadership and Planning
  • Meets regularly with adviser(s)
  • Supervises and organizes all events, including opening reception of magazine
  • Maintains control over costs and creates budget
  • Submits semester-end and year-end reports
  • Responsible for submitting magazine entries to applicable contests
  • Ensures staff representation at external meetings
